Not only does replacing a portion of portland cement with slag cement hold the potential to reduce the environmental impact of the concrete significantly, but it also requires nearly 90 percent less energy to produce than portland cement. Definition and Importance of Emergency Power An emergency power supply is a backup system designed to provide electricity when your main power source fails. This can include generators, battery backups, or solar panel systems with storage. Knowing this difference helps you select the right type of system for your home.
